What Are Smoked Oysters?

Smoked oysters are oysters that have been cooked by smoking them over a fire or in a smoker. This process gives them a unique flavor and texture that is popular among seafood enthusiasts. Smoked oysters can be enjoyed on their own as a snack or appetizer, or used in various recipes to add a smoky, briny flavor to dishes.

Who Should Avoid Eating Smoked Oysters?

Smoked oysters are not recommended for individuals with shellfish allergies or sensitivities. Additionally, pregnant women, young children, and individuals with compromised immune systems should exercise caution when consuming smoked oysters, as they may pose a risk of foodborne illness.

Can Smoked Oysters Be Eaten Cold?

Yes, smoked oysters can be eaten cold straight out of the can as a quick and convenient snack. They can also be chilled and served on a platter with other seafood items for a refreshing appetizer. Some people prefer to heat smoked oysters before eating them, but they are perfectly safe to eat cold.

Should Smoked Oysters Be Rinsed Before Eating?

It is not necessary to rinse smoked oysters before eating them, as they are fully cooked and ready to eat straight out of the can. However, if you prefer to remove any excess oil or brine, you can rinse them briefly under cold water before incorporating them into your dish.

Is it Safe to Eat Smoked Oysters Straight From the Can?

Yes, it is safe to eat smoked oysters straight from the can without any additional cooking or preparation. The smoking process cooks the oysters and preserves them, making them safe to consume without further heating. However, if you prefer to warm them up, you can do so by adding them to your dish during the cooking process.

How Long Do Smoked Oysters Last After Opening?

Once opened, smoked oysters should be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ator and consumed within a few days for the best quality. Be sure to check the expiration date on the can before opening, and discard any leftover oysters that have been sitting in the fridge for an extended period.

Are Smoked Oysters High in Protein?

Yes, smoked oysters are a good source of protein, with each serving containing around 7 grams of protein. Protein is essential for building and repairing tissues in the body, making smoked oysters a nutritious and satisfying snack or ingredient to include in your meals.

Can Smoked Oysters Be Frozen?

Yes, smoked oysters can be frozen for extended storage. To freeze smoked oysters, transfer them to an airtight container or freezer bag, and store them in the freezer for up to 3 months. When ready to use, thaw the oysters in the refrigerator overnight before incorporating them into your dish.

Do Smoked Oysters Need to Be Cooked?

No, smoked oysters do not need to be cooked before eating, as they are fully cooked during the smoking process. However, you can incorporate them into cooked dishes such as pasta, soups, or casseroles to enhance the flavor and add a smoky element to your meal.

How are Smoked Oysters Processed?

Smoked oysters are typically processed by shucking fresh oysters and brining them before smoking. The oysters are then smoked using wood chips or other smoking agents to infuse them with flavor. Once smoked, the oysters are canned and sealed to preserve their freshness and flavor until ready to be enjoyed.
